Greetings,

I went on the 104th last night and flew the MIG-29 for the first time (after doing the training in SP and read the manual). All my experience in DCS is A-G (KA-50, SU-25T, A-10C, Huey). So... I am ashamed and livid at myself cause I shot down a friendly (Mirage 2000 that I forgot the name off). I am so sorry fellow simmer. I did read the manual and did the training as stipulated above.

 

How come the manual says that on the HUD "friendly have an identification marking in the form of a second row of dots positioned above the main one". So, I locked on and shot at a single row of dots on my HUD... and it was a friendly. I just don't understand. I apologized and left the server since I don't belong there as I don't know what I'm doing.

 

Can someone be kind enough to point me in the right direction? Again, sorry fellow simmer for shooting at you. :cry:

Link to comment
Share on other sites

Humm, I was indeed in electro-optical. Thanks for your response.

 

Yep. EOS can't tell the difference between friend or foe. Press I to turn on the radar for a second after you've locked them, it will tell you if they're enemy or not.
